The form of the poem "God's Grandeur" is that of
MrRissso [65]
<span>The right answer is C. God's Grandeur is an Italian Sonnet. We can know this because consists of fourteen lines, which are then split into two different sections - an octave and a sestet. There is also a sort-of turn in the middle between these two sections, in which the tone of the poem changes from discussing the natural world, and begins instead to discuss humanity.</span>

ASAP Read this excerpt from a book. Gravity is the source of a black hole’s super pull. You deal with gravity every day. You cou
Annette [7]

Answer:

The organizational pattern being used is A. definition.

Explanation:

This question is confusing to many people - you will actually find several claiming the answer is letter C, classification, which it is NOT. As a matter of fact, we just need to take a look at the beginning of the excerpt to identify the pattern.

The author says, "Gravity is the source of a black hole’s super pull." What is she doing here? She is defining gravity, explaining what it is, its meaning. The rest of the excerpt is a continuation of that pattern. She is offering further details to make the definition more complete. A definition pattern is easily identifiable because it often uses terms such as: <u>is, means, refers to, is called, is defined as, entails, is characterized by.</u>

What is polarization?
wariber [46]

Answer:

Polarization (also polarisation) is a property applying to transverse waves that specifies the geometrical orientation of the oscillations. ... In linear polarization, the fields oscillate in a single direction. In circular or elliptical polarization, the fields rotate at a constant rate in a plane as the wave travels.
